Breastfeeding May Expose Infants to Toxic Chemicals

Baby feeds on MOM's breasts

Boston, MA ─(ENEWSPF)–August 20, 2015.  A widely used class of industrial chemicals linked with cancer and interference with immune function—perfluorinated alkylate substances, or PFASs—appears to build up in infants by 20%–30% for each month they’re breastfed, according to a new study co-authored by experts from Harvard T.H. Chan School of Public Health. It is the first study to show the extent to which PFASs are transferred to babiesthrough breast milk, and to quantify their…
